Old Pictorial Map of Sicily by De Agostini, 1938: Palermo, Catania, Messina, Parco dell'Etna, Parco dei Nebrodi Size:A0 (841x1189mm) for the first time inThis beautiful and detailed map of the Italian Region of Sicilia was originally published in 1938 by the renowned Italian cartographer, Giovanni De Agostini. The map is a thematic and pictorial masterpiece, featuring colorful vignettes of structures, nature, activities, products, and crops, as well as towns and cities labeled in an elegant font.
